Transaction 222a560e79ab35c61927b674d156178378b4ba693c93bfa414e5be63ade5d4ef

1 Input
2 Outputs
  • 222a560e79ab35c61927b674d156178378b4ba693c93bfa414e5be63ade5d4ef:0
  • value  30125410
    address  3Kwvm9vBKS9TpXdzcgz2f7b4p1qV8HEWQf
  • 222a560e79ab35c61927b674d156178378b4ba693c93bfa414e5be63ade5d4ef:1
  • value  662017671
    address  bc1qyemk24czaa6a2nr89nrz775ewvptxg7yfe750u